SpringMVC 接收 Ajax和普通請求的 Controller 中的註解
類上面的 註解 這個 可以通用 不同的 是 方法上面的註解不同
@Controller
@RequestMapping(value="/**")
方法 上面的註解
1)ajax 返回值 中的方法無法返回jsp頁面 配置的檢視解析器InternalResourceViewResolver不起作用,返回的內容就是Return 裡的內容。
@RequestMapping(value ="/***",produces = MediaType.APPLICATION_JSON_VALUE)
2)普通請求 返回到指定頁面 @Controller配合檢視解析器InternalResourceViewResolver才行
@RequestMapping(value="/***")
相關推薦
SpringMVC 接收 Ajax和普通請求的 Controller 中的註解
類上面的 註解 這個 可以通用 不同的 是 方法上面的註解不同 @Controller @RequestMapping(value="/**") 方法 上面的註解 1)ajax 返回值 中的方法無法返回jsp頁面 配置的檢視解析器InternalResourceVi
spring @ControllerAdvice統一異常處理 Ajax和普通請求
import com.alibaba.fastjson.JSON; import com.zh.entity.Result; import lombok.extern.slf4j.Slf4j; import org.springframework.http.HttpStatus; im
shiro springmvc 註解 ajax和同步請求 無許可權處理處理
1. springmvc進行錯誤跳轉配置如下 <!-- shiro為整合springMvc 攔截異常 --> <bean class="org.springframework.web.servlet.handler.SimpleMappingExcep
SpringMVC原始碼之Handler註冊、獲取以及請求controller中方法
#### 總結 1. 對requestMappingHandlerMapping進行initializeBean時register Handler 2. http開始請求時,initHandlerMappings,DispatcherServlet 中handlerMappings賦值完成 3. 最後在Dis
springMvc接收json和返回json對象
type UNC 技術 json字符串 pin content load lar cati 導入三個包 頁面: function sendJson(){ //請求json響應json $.ajax({ type:"post",
jquery ajax和後臺請求重定向請求轉發的踩坑心得
1.在使用了ajax作為請求方式的時候就不能再使用form表單的預設submit按鈕 當我們給一個按鍵綁定了點選事件:通過ajax提交請求的時候,這個按鍵不能是submit按鍵,因為submit的功能是將表單中的所有輸入內容提交到action指定的路徑,然後關閉當前頁面大剋新頁面,而我們
ajax和jsonp請求 -- 封裝
ajax: function ajax(opt) { //求情路徑 var url; if(opt.url){ url = opt.url; }else{ console.log('請輸入請求路徑');
vue.js相容IE11瀏覽器的做法(npm和普通的html中的使用)
一、npm模式 1、npm安裝babel-polyfill npm install babel-polyfill --save-dev 2、在入口檔案main.js中引入 import 'babel-polyfill' 3、如果也是用了官方腳手架vue-cli,還需要
Servlet接收Get和Post請求時的亂碼問題及解決
當我們使用get或者post請求向服務端發起請求時,由於客戶端沒有告訴伺服器,請求正文的編碼,於是伺服器預設用ISO-8859-1進行編碼。 1.post請求方式亂碼解決。 request.setCharacterEncoding("UTF-8"); 2。get請求方式亂碼解決。 Str
SpringMVC 接收ajax傳送的陣列物件
摘要 [轉]SpringMVC @RequestBody接收Json物件字串以前,一直以為在SpringMVC環境中,@RequestBody接收的是一個Json物件,一直在除錯程式碼都沒有成功,後來發現,其實 @RequestBody接收的是一個Json物件的字串
vue.js的ajax和jsonp請求
引入vue.js <script src="vue.js"></script> 引入vue外掛 <script src="vue-resource.js"></script> html程式碼 <div id="v">
Application中的Context和普通的Activity中的Context有什麼區別呢?
1.在全域性物件中使用application context 2.和activity繫結過的service中。 能用activity context的地方都不用Application中的Context,因為後者容易造成記憶體洩漏,而且能夠支援的方法和資料有限
Retrofit網路請求框架中@註解大大大全
註解大全(例項程式碼結合RxJava) 一、方法註解(顧名思義就是針對方法的) @GET 例項: @POST 例項: @PUT 例項: @DELETE 例項: @PATCH 例項: @HEAD
SpringBoot攔截器或過濾器中使用流讀取引數後,controller中註解讀取不到引數
今天出現這樣一個問題: 現在開發的專案是基於SpringBoot的maven專案,有個需求就是要加一個攔截器和過濾器,在攔截器中我需要獲取到前端傳過來的json資料,按照常理來說,獲取請求引數使用request.getParameter()方法就可以,但是不知
SpringMVC中使用ajax請求controller後無法執行success回撥函式
1、今天上午寫了一個簡單的demo,用來驗證springMVC的功能,前臺實現如下: $.ajax({ type : 'post', url : webAppPath + "scl/pictureData/cmdRequestPictureData.do", d
Vue--axios:vue中的ajax異步請求(發送和請求數據)
lan his src 操作 ajax請求 itl func gin 出錯 一.使用axios發送get請求 1 <!DOCTYPE html> 2 <html lang="en"> 3 <head> 4 <me
ajax請求傳參數復雜對象list,後端springmvc接收參數
ajax請求 問題 .ajax com 系統繁忙 bsp ces dto var 也是同樣的問題, 浪費我不少時間,在此記錄 問題描述: ajax請求後端,springmvc接收參數, 參數是個對象,屬性中有list 解決方法: JS: function save()
SpringMvc+Spring4+hibernate框架 ajax提交JSON資料Controller接收
jsp頁面程式碼: $.ajax({ type: "POST", url: "revise/modifyPass",
ajax中get和post請求
ajax中get請求五步走: 第一步:建立Ajax物件var xhr = createXhr(); 第二步:設定回撥函式 xhr.onreadystatechange = function() {} 第三步:初始化Ajax物件 xhr.open(‘get’,url
extjs中Ext.Ajax.request同步請求和非同步請求
用Ext.Ajax.request請求預設是非同步請求,這就導致定義的物件無法識別,沒有定義,因此需要將請求方式改為同步。請看程式碼。 function showFormPanel(){ if(centerPanel.getSelectionModel().hasSelection()){